Tasty Tuesday – Chocolate Almond Milk Pudding

1/3 cup sugar
1/4 cup cornstarch
1/3 cup unsweetened cocoa
1/4 teaspoon salt – I DID NOT USE SALT
3 cups Almond Milk – I used Unflavored
2 teaspoon vanilla and/or almond extract
3 tablespoons butter or margarine

Whisk together sugar, cornstarch, cocoa and salt in a medium saucepan. Slowly whisk in Pure Almond. Bring mixture to a boil over medium heat, whisking constantly. Reduce heat to low and simmer, whisking occasionally, until mixture thickens, about 4-5 minutes. Remove from heat and whisk in extract(s) and butter. Pour into 1 large bowl or 8 small serving bowls (I used those 4oz Glad containers with covers) and refrigerate for at least an hour, until thoroughly chilled.

*Recipe was modified from Silk Pure Almond Milk
